Amorphous CeO2-TiO2 nanoparticles synthesized by the H2O2-modified sol-gel method were investigated in terms of the Ce-O-Ce and Ti-O-Ti linkage, local structure, and redox properties. The decrease in the crystallinity of CeO2-TiO2 by H2O2 addition was confirmed. The metal-oxygen linkage analysis showed the difference in size of the metal-oxygen network between crystalline CeO2-TiO2 and amorphous CeO2-TiO2 due to the O22- formed by H2O2. The local structure of CeO2-TiO2 was analyzed with an extended X-ray absorption fine structure (EXAFS), and the oscillation changes in the k space revealed the disordering of CeO2-TiO2. The decrease in Ce-O bond length and the Ce-O peak broadening was attributed to O22- interfering with the formation of the extended metal-oxygen network. The temperature-programmed reduction of the H2 profile of amorphous CeO2-TiO2 exhibited the disappearance of the bulk oxygen reduction peak and a low-temperature shift of the surface oxygen reduction peak. The H2 consumption increased compared to crystalline CeO2-TiO2, which indicated the improvement of redox properties by amorphization.

Plasmonic filters have recently become a topic of significant interest because they are suitable for a wide range of applications. However, effective fabrication of plasmonic filters remains a challenge. In this paper, we demonstrate a simple method for fabricating plasmonic color filters based on nanotransfer printing (nTP) , using SiO2 as a hard mask for Al etching. nTP was performed on a 100 nm Al layer deposited on a glass wafer substrate with a 10 nm Al layer and a 20 nm SiO2 layer with a nanohole pattern. The 10 nm Al layer and 20 nm SiO2 layers were previously transferred from a polymer stamp prepared to create patterns of subwavelength-sized holes. The plasmonic filters were ultimately fabricated using the SiO2 layer as a hard mask to selectively etch the Al layer. The optical properties of the fabricated plasmonic filters were evaluated using experimental and simulation tools. In addition, we analyzed the results of nTP on the Al and SiO2 films by varying the temperature, pressure, and SiO2-film thickness. We believe that this technique is a promising method for fabricating nanostructures and for widening the scope of practical application of plasmonics because of its high efficiency and cost-effectiveness.

BACKGROUND: Identifying and managing osteoporosis among cancer survivors is an important issue, yet little is known about the bone health of cancer survivors in Korea. This study was designed to measure the prevalence of osteoporosis and to assess related factors among Korean cancer survivors. MATERIALS AND METHODS: This study was designed as a cross-sectional analysis. Data were obtained from dual energy X-ray absorptiometry measurement of the lumbar vertebrae and femoral neck, and from standardized questionnaires among 556 cancer survivors and 17,623 non-cancer controls who participated in the Fourth and Fifth Korea National Health and Nutrition Examination Surveys (2008-2011). We calculated adjusted proportions of osteoporosis in non-cancer controls vs. cancer survivors, and we performed multivariate logistic regression analysis. RESULTS: The prevalence of osteoporosis among cancer survivors was significant higher than that of the non-cancer controls after adjusting for related factors. Furthermore, osteoporosis among cancer survivors was higher in elderly subjects (60-69 years : adjusted odds ratio (aOR) 3.04, 95% CI : 1.16-8.00, ≥70 years : aOR 6.60, 95% CI 2.20-19.79), in female cancer survivors (aOR: 7.03, 95% CI: 1.88-26.28), and in a group with lower monthly income (aOR: 3.38, 95% CI: 1.31-8.71). In male cancer survivors, underweight and lower calcium intake were risk factors. CONCLUSIONS: These data suggest that the osteoporosis among cancer survivors varies according to non-oncologic and oncologic factors. Effective screening should be applied, and a sufficient and comprehensive management should be matched to individual cancer survivors early after cancer treatment.

The purpose of the present study was to examine the effects of different types of personal cooling equipments (PCE) on the alleviation of heat strain during red pepper harvest simulated in a climatic chamber. The experiment consisted of eight conditions: 1) Control, 2) Neck cooling scarf A with a cooling area of 68 cm2, 3) Neck cooling scarf B (cooling area 154 cm2), 4) Brimmed hat with a frozen gel pack, 5) Cooling vest (cooling area 606 cm2), 6) Hat+Neck Scarf B, 7) Hat+Vest, and 8) Hat+Neck Scarf B+Vest. Twelve subjects worked a red pepper harvest simulated in a climatic chamber of WBGT 33 degrees C. The result showed that rectal temperature (T(re)) was effectively maintained under 38 degrees C by wearing PCE. Mean skin temperature (T(sk)) and heart rate (HR) became more stable through wearing PCE. When wearing the 'Hat+Scarf B+Vest', particularly, T(sk) and HR quickly decreased to the comfort level during the mid-rest stage. We confirmed that the vest with a cooling area of only 3.3% body surface area (BSA) was effective in alleviating heat strain in a simulated harvest work. Furthermore, the heat strain of farm workers can be considerably eliminated by the combination of the cooling vest, a scarf, and a brimmed hat, with the total cooling area of 4.2% BSA.

The present study was to investigate whether increasing thermal insulation affects thermal sensation in the hands and feet; and whether aging is an influential factor in the relationship between thermal responses and subjective thermal perceptions. Six young males (YM), 5 young females (YF), 6 elderly males (OM), and 6 elderly females (OF) volunteered as subjects. Subjects conducted two trials at a constant air temperature of 19 degrees C: One condition included thermal underwear (19CUW) while the other did not (19C). The results showed that (1) rectal temperature (T(re)) did not show any significant differences between conditions with and without thermal underwear. The T(re) of the OF was greater than that of the YF (p<0.05) for the 19C condition, while the young and elderly male groups showed similar values. (2) The hand and foot skin temperatures (T(hand), T(foot)) were greater in the OF than in the YF group for the 19C condition (p<0.001). (3) For overall thermal sensation, the OF group was less sensitive to differences between the 19CUW and 19C condition, when compared with the old male and young groups. (4) For thermal sensation in the hands and feet, the elderly groups were less sensitive than the YF. In particular, all elderly females felt the hands were thermally neutral, even in the 19C condition. (5) Hand thermal sensation for the OF group appeared to be irrelevant to T(hand). (6) Thermal preference of the elderly groups did not change significantly after adding thermal underwear compared to the young group. In conclusion, wearing thermal underwear in mild cold did not affect local skin temperatures and thermal sensation in the hands and feet for the elderly male and female groups. Adding thermal underwear in mild cold affected the hand skin temperature and thermal sensation of the young female group. In particular, elderly females had specific features concerning local skin temperatures and thermal sensations distinguished from elderly males and young groups.
